Q: Is 168,496 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 168,496 is not a prime number.

Why is 168,496 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 168496 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 8 16 10,531 21,062 42,124 84,248 and 168,496, with no remainder.

Since 168,496 cannot be divided by just 1 and 168,496, it is not a prime number.
